Abstract :
Various stable phases in the technologically significant intermetallic Fe–Si system were grown by reactive diffusion and via a modified Bridgman method. The product phases were identified by X-ray fluorescence and Mössbauer spectroscopy. From the analysis of the products, their phase sequence and their thicknesses, the growth rate laws and the average component-diffusion coefficients in FeSi are determined. The latter values are in good agreement with the results obtained from tracer diffusion of 59Fe in FeSi.
